How Much Does an Associate in Marketing from Central Penn Cost?

$18,714 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Central Penn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

During the 2019-2020 academic year, part-time undergraduate students at Central Penn paid an average of $494 per credit hour. No discount was available for in-state students. The following table shows the average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$17,784$17,784
Fees$930$930
Books and Supplies$1,500$1,500
On Campus Room and Board$7,416$7,416
On Campus Other Expenses$1,200$1,200

Central Penn Associate Student Diversity for Marketing

3 Associate Degrees Awarded
66.7% Women
33.3%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
In the 2019-2020 academic year, 3 students received their associate degree in marketing. The gender and racial-ethnic breakdown of those individuals is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

Women made up around 66.7% of the marketing students who took home an associate degree in 2019-2020. This is higher than the nationwide number of 59.5%.

undefined

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Around 33.3% of marketing associate degree recipients at Central Penn in 2019-2020 were awarded to racial-ethnic minorities*. This is about the same as the nationwide number of 35%.
